免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app应用开发排行榜

APP应用开发已经成为了当前互联网领域中非常火热的一项技术,各种各样的APP应用如雨后春笋般涌现出来,给用户带来了非常方便和多样化的服务。那么,究竟哪些是当前最热门的APP应用开发技术呢?本文将为您介绍一下APP应用开发排行榜,从原理和详细介绍两个方面进行阐述。

一、APP应用开发排行榜原理

1. 热门语言排行榜:当前最热门的APP开发语言主要包括Java、Swift、Objective-C、JavaScript等。Java是Android平台上最主流的开发语言,用于开发Android应用;Swift是苹果公司推出的一种开发语言,用于iOS应用开发;Objective-C是iOS平台上较老的一种开发语言,仍然被广泛使用;JavaScript可以用于开发跨平台的移动应用。

2. 热门框架排行榜:在APP开发中,框架充当了重要的角色,可以提供各种开发所需的工具和技术支持。当前较热门的APP开发框架包括React Native、Flutter、Ionic、Xamarin等。React Native是Facebook开发的一种跨平台框架,可以同时开发iOS和Android应用;Flutter是Google推出的一种UI框架,可以快速构建高质量的移动应用;Ionic是一个用于开发混合移动应用的HTML5框架;Xamarin是微软公司开发的一种跨平台开发工具,可以使用C#语言进行开发。

二、APP应用开发排行榜详细介绍

1. Java开发语言:Java是一种面向对象的编程语言,具有良好的跨平台性能,适用于开发Android应用。通过使用Java语言,开发者可以利用Android SDK和各种开发工具,构建出功能丰富、稳定可靠的Android应用程序。

2. Swift开发语言:Swift是苹果公司自2014年推出的一种开发语言,适用于开发iOS、macOS和watchOS应用。Swift相比Objective-C语言具有较高的可读性、可维护性和性能优势,提供了更直观、简洁的语法和丰富的开发工具。

3. React Native框架:React Native是Facebook开发的一种跨平台框架,用于开发iOS和Android应用。它基于React.js开发,可以通过JavaScript来构建原生移动应用界面,并具有优异的性能和用户体验。

4. Flutter框架:Flutter是Google推出的一种UI框架,可以用于快速构建高质量的移动应用。Flutter使用Dart语言进行开发,具有自己的渲染引擎,可以生成原生的iOS和Android应用,具有极佳的跨平台性能和灵活性。

5. Xamarin框架:Xamarin是微软公司推出的一种跨平台开发工具,可以使用C#语言进行开发。它可以让开发者使用C#的语法和框架来构建原生的iOS、Android和Windows应用程序,具有良好的性能和可维护性。

总结:

通过上述介绍,我们可以看到在APP应用开发领域中,Java、Swift、React Native、Flutter和Xamarin等是当前最热门的技术。开发者可以根据自己的需求和兴趣选择合适的开发语言和框架来进行开发。同时,不同的开发语言和框架在性能、跨平台支持、开发工具等方面也会有所差异,开发者可以根据自己的需求和项目情况进行选择。希望本文对您了解APP应用开发排行榜有所帮助。


相关知识:
java开发学习app
Java是一种面向对象的编程语言,广泛应用于各种平台和领域的开发中。对于想要学习Java开发的人来说,一个好的学习app可以帮助他们快速入门并掌握基本的开发知识和技能。本文将详细介绍一个Java开发学习app的原理和功能。该学习app主要有以下几个功能:1
2023-07-14
c语言开发安卓app程序例子
C语言是一种通用的编程语言,它可以用于开发各种类型的应用程序,包括移动应用。在本文中,我将介绍如何使用C语言开发安卓App程序的基本原理,并提供一个具体的例子。在Android平台上,Java是主流的编程语言,它被广泛用于开发安卓应用。然而,通过使用C语言
2023-07-14
app特效开发
App特效开发是移动应用开发中的一项重要内容,通过特效的加入,可以提升用户体验和界面效果,使应用更加生动和有趣。本文将介绍App特效开发的原理和详细过程。一、特效开发原理特效开发主要涉及以下几个方面的原理:1. 动画原理:动画是特效开发的核心,通过不断改变
2023-07-14
app控制app的开发
APP控制APP的开发是一种常见的应用场景,它允许一个APP通过调用另一个APP的接口来实现功能交互。本文将详细介绍APP控制APP的原理和开发过程。一、原理介绍APP控制APP的原理是通过调用目标APP的接口来实现功能交互。在Android平台上,每个A
2023-06-29
app开发死亡大潮袭来
标题:App开发死亡大潮袭来:原理与详细介绍导语:在移动互联网时代,App开发已经成为了一种热门的技能和行业。然而,随着技术的不断进步和市场的变化,App开发也面临着一系列的挑战和变革。本文将从原理和详细介绍两个方面,探讨App开发死亡大潮的背后原因和影响
2023-06-29
app前端开发工作岗位要求
App前端开发是指开发移动应用程序的用户界面和交互逻辑,主要负责实现设计师提供的UI界面,并与后端开发人员进行数据交互。在现代互联网行业中,App前端开发工作岗位要求如下:1. 基础知识要求: - 熟悉HTML、CSS和JavaScript等前端基础知
2023-06-29